Offshore law firm Appleby is extending its global network with offices in Dubai and Zurich.
The expansion will enable the firm to provide clients with greater access to Middle East, Indian and African capital, plus private bank and institutional services in Switzerland, according to the firm. Beginning operation early next year, the offices will increase Appleby’s focus in high-growth international corporate and private wealth clients. It is the first of the ‘offshore magic circle’ firms to open in Switzerland, it added.
